KARACHI: Police have arrested two Tehrik-i-Taliban Pakistan (TTP) terrorists from the Shah Latif area.
The terrorists are military trained from Afghanistan and had gathered in Karachi to plan an operation. The terrorists were involved in other operations in Afghanistan, including attacks on security forces.
As per reports, hand grenades, passports, illegal weapons, and other documents were recovered from the terrorists’ possession. Accused Razaullah alias Nasir joined TTP in 2011.
Terrorist Habib Noor alias Sher Habib joined TTP in 2008 and was involved in various terrorist activities at the behest of Amir. Proceedings against the terrorists are underway. Police are getting information about the other accomplices and whereabouts of the arrested accused. Further arrests and recovery are expected.

Wassan and 15 unidentified persons had been nominated in Khushbo Bhatti’s abduction case at Khairpur’s Ranipur police station. The police said Safdar Wassan has been arrested, the man named by SALU female student Khushbo Bhatti, who attempted to kidnap her.
On December 23, armed men had attempted to kidnap a female student of the Shah Abdul Latif University (SALU), Khairpur, according to police. Seven men had stopped a university bus at gunpoint on the national highway near Ranipur and attempted to kidnap a female student.
